This video is an informational session about the Digital Newspaper Program at the University of North Texas (UNT), presented by Ana Krahmer, explaining how historic newspapers are digitized, organized, preserved, and made searchable for public access. Purpose and context • The presentation introduces UNT’s Digital Newspaper Program within the broader Portal to Texas History and explains why digitizing newspapers matters for research, genealogy, and community history. • It is aimed at librarians, historians, genealogists, educators, and community members who want to understand how to find and use digitized newspapers online. Key topics covered • Overview of what the UNT digital newspaper collection includes (titles, dates, regions) and how new content is selected and added over time. • Explanation of the digitization workflow: scanning, quality control, metadata creation, and how optical character recognition (OCR) enables full-text searching across pages. Search, access, and use • Demonstration of how to search for newspapers in the UNT system, including keyword search, filtering by date/location, and browsing by title. • Guidance on practical use cases such as tracking local events, researching family members, and incorporating digitized newspapers into teaching or public programs. Preservation and partnerships • Discussion of long-term digital preservation, file formats, and how UNT collaborates with libraries, archives, and local organizations to expand the digital collection. • Emphasis on sustainability, funding models, and the role of community partnerships in prioritizing what gets digitized.
